Home › TX › San Antonio › St. John Bosco Child Development Center
5630 W COMMERCE ST, San Antonio TX 78237-1313 · License #849709 · Center · Licensed Center

746.1309(d) · Documented Annual Training - Caregivers of Children Under 24 Months Required
Caregiver lacked training in shaken baby syndrome, sudden infant death syndrome (SIDS) and understanding early childhood brain development.
Corrected Corrected by Jan 23, 2026
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.801(8) · Required Records Maintained and Made Available - Playground Maintenance Records
The operation did not have the playground checklist up to date.
Corrected Corrected by Jan 23, 2026
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.1309(c) · Documented Annual Training - 1 hour in Prevention, Recognition and Reporting of child maltreatment
Caregiver lacked one hour of training in prevention, recognition and reporting of child maltreatment.
Corrected Corrected by Jan 23, 2026
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.

746.1205(a)(2) · Responsibilities of Caregivers - Know number of children responsible for
The teacher in classroom #33 stated there were seven children in care after verifying there were six children.
Corrected Corrected by Oct 2, 2025
Marked corrected in the state record.
746.3701(1) · Safety - Electrical Outlets Covered
In two preschool classrooms there were four electrical outlets without outlet covers accessible to children. NOTED: This was corrected at inspection.
Corrected Corrected by Oct 2, 2025
Category: physical safety.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.5205(4) · Documentation of Drills
There was no documentation of drills available for review.
Corrected Corrected by May 12, 2025
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.4751(b) · Maintenance Procedures for Active Play - Monthly Maintenance Checklist
The documentation of active play equipment was not available for review.
Corrected Corrected by May 12, 2025
Marked corrected in the state record.
746.1315(b)(1) · CPR Training and Recertification Adhere to Guidelines-skill based
Out of 5 staff records reviewed, 4 staff had completed online CPR training without the hands on practice to include use of a CPR manikin.
Corrected Corrected by Jun 2, 2025
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.1309(a) · Documented Annual Training Area - 24 Hours Required
A caregiver did not have current training in the following topics: (1) SIDS, Shaken Baby Syndrome, Early Brain Development (2) Child Maltreatment (3) Emergency Preparedness (4) Communicable Diseases (5) Allergic Reactions (6) Building and physical Premises Safety (7) Handling, Disposing Hazardous materials
Corrected Corrected by Nov 29, 2024
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.5207(b) · Emergency Evacuation and Relocation Diagram - Posted in Each Room
The Toddler and Pre-k classrooms did not have their emergency evacuation and relocation diagram posted.
Corrected Corrected by Nov 7, 2024
Category: physical safety.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.2419(8) · Requirements for Feeding Infants - Other Use of Handwashing Sink
The hand washing sink in the diaper-changing area in the infant room was being used to also wash plates, utensils, and bottles. This was corrected when one basin of the sink was designated hand washing only and the other basin was designated for dish washing only.
Corrected Corrected by Nov 7, 2024
Marked corrected in the state record.
746.1315(a) · Each Caregiver and the Director Must Have Current Training in pediatric first aid with rescue breathing and choking.
Two caregivers present did not have current certification in pediatric CPR and First Aid.
Corrected Corrected by Nov 14, 2024
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.3317(6) · Food Service and Preparation Requirement - Use Sanitary Holders
Young children were observed eating crackers off a bare table top. The snack was not served on proper plates or napkins.
Corrected Corrected by Nov 7, 2024
Category: ratio.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.1403(a)(2)(A) · Training requirements for substitutes, volunteers, and contractors-Pre-service training
A volunteer who has been counted in the child/caregiver ratio has not completed at least 8 hours of pre-service training.
Corrected Corrected by Sep 10, 2024
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.1601 · Child/ Caregiver Ratio - 13 or More Children
Room 45 was observed out of ratio by 2 children. The specified age group was 2 years old and there were 13 children with one caregiver. This was corrected at inspection when 2 children were moved to another group.
Corrected Corrected by Apr 25, 2024
Category: ratio.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.611(a)(3) · Health Statement parent sign - Dated within past yr, name/address health care professional, states child can participate. Follow by signed statement
Three out of the ten childrens records reviewed were missing health statements on the required admission forms.
Corrected Corrected by May 2, 2024
Category: health medication.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.605(12) · Required Admission Information - Emergency Medical Authorization
One of the ten childrens records reviewed was missing emergency authorization.
Corrected Corrected by May 2, 2024
Category: physical safety.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.2426(a)(1) · Infant May Not Sleep in a Restrictive Device
An infant was observed asleep in a bouncer. This was corrected when the caregiver was asked by licensing to move the sleeping infant to a crib.
Corrected Corrected by Apr 25, 2024
Category: physical safety.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.613(b) · Immunization Records, Exceptions, and Exemptions Current
Five out of the ten children's records reviewed were missing current immunization records.
Corrected Corrected by May 2, 2024
Category: health medication.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.1301(a)(5)(A) · Training Requirements for Employees, Caregivers, and Directors - 24 Annual training
6 out of the 10 files reviewed were missing current annual training hours.
Corrected Corrected by Jun 10, 2024
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.603(a)(4) · Children's Records - Immunizations
One of six children's files did not have an updated shot record in the file.
Corrected Corrected by Jun 15, 2023
Category: health medication.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.5205(4) · Documentation of Drills
The documentation of fire drills and equipment checks was unavailable; it could not be located. This was corrected at inspection when a fire drill was conducted and equipment was checked.
Corrected Corrected by Jun 2, 2023
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.1301(a)(3)(A) · Training Requirements for Employees, Caregivers, and Directors - Pediatric First Aid with Rescue Breathing
One of thirteen employee files did not have a current First Aid certification in her file.
Corrected Corrected by Jun 9, 2023
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.501(a)(6) · Written Operational Policies - Parental Notifications
The parent handbook did not contain procedure for parent notifications. The operational policies were also missing the promotion of indoor/outdoor physical activities, procedures for parental notifications, and procedures for parent participation in operation's activities.
Corrected Corrected by Jun 30, 2023
Category: ratio. Marked corrected in the state record.
745.641 · AP Background check results - Must receive notification prior to allowing subject to be present at your operation
An employee who was present and in a classroom, was showing inactivated in the people's list. Note: This was corrected during inspection when the employee went home and was reminded to only return when she is cleared.
Corrected Corrected by Jun 2, 2023
Category: ratio.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.1601 · Child/ Caregiver Ratio - 13 or More Children
The infant classroom was observed with 5 infants under 12 months in care. NOTEE: This was corrected during inspection when a caregiver became free to move into the infant classroom aa a second caregiver.
Corrected Corrected by Feb 22, 2023
Category: ratio.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.1315(b) · Each Caregiver and the Director Must Have Current Training in pediatric CPR
Two of six files reviewed did not have current CPR cards.
Corrected Corrected by Jul 28, 2022
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
746.303(b) · Report Number of Employees
1. A review of the Employees Who Left Employment in 2021 data from February 23, 2022, revealed that the center had not reported the number of employees who left employment in 2021 by February 22, 2022, as required.
Corrected Corrected by Mar 4, 2022
Category: recordkeeping. Marked corrected in the state record.
